Jordan Bitman

Jordan Bitman

Jun 26, 2024

Multi-Party Computation (MPC) Wallets: Revolutionizing Digital Asset Security

crypto
Multi-Party Computation (MPC) Wallets: Revolutionizing Digital Asset Security
Disclosure: This article does not represent investment advice. The content and materials featured on this page are for educational purposes only.

Multi-party computation (MPC) wallets represent a significant advancement in the secure management of digital assets. By leveraging sophisticated cryptographic techniques, MPC wallets offer unparalleled security and privacy, making them an essential tool in the blockchain ecosystem. This article explores the fundamental concepts of MPC wallets, their mechanisms, applications, and benefits.

What are Multi-Party Computation (MPC) Wallets?

MPC wallets integrate advanced cryptography with blockchain’s decentralized principles, enhancing the security of digital asset management. Unlike traditional single-key systems, MPC wallets distribute key management among multiple participants, ensuring that transactions can only be authorized through collective agreement. This decentralization removes single points of failure, aligning with blockchain’s foundational ethos.

The Mechanism Behind MPC Wallets

Distributed Key Generation (DKG): DKG is a cryptographic protocol that splits a private key into multiple shares, distributed among different participants. No single participant holds the entire key, significantly reducing the risk of key compromise. The key remains distributed, even during legitimate operations, enhancing security.

Threshold Cryptography: Threshold cryptography complements DKG by setting a rule (threshold) that determines how many key shares are needed to perform actions like signing transactions. For example, in a system with a threshold of three out of five, any three participants can generate a valid signature, ensuring collaborative security.

How MPC Wallets Work

In MPC wallets, each participant holds a piece of the overall key. Transactions are authorized only when the required number of participants collaborate to provide their key shares. This process involves sophisticated mathematical techniques that ensure the full key is never reconstructed, maintaining security and privacy.

Applications of MPC Wallets

Decentralized Finance (DeFi): MPC wallets are crucial in DeFi, facilitating secure transactions aligned with decentralization principles. By requiring multiple parties to authorize transactions, MPC wallets add an extra layer of security, reducing fraud risks and ensuring trustless interactions.

Corporate Governance: For corporate users, MPC wallets offer a secure way to manage digital assets across multiple stakeholders. They enforce policies over transaction authorization, ensuring compliance with corporate governance standards. Companies can use MPC wallets to distribute key management among internal and external parties, enhancing security and operational flexibility.

Individual Users: MPC wallets address the growing need for privacy and security in personal digital asset management. By distributing key responsibility, they reduce the risk of theft or loss, providing users with greater control over their assets.

Advantages of MPC Wallets

Enhanced Security: MPC wallets significantly mitigate asset compromise risks by distributing key management and performing computations on private data without revealing it.

Operational Flexibility: MPC wallets allow users to tailor security protocols to specific needs, such as setting the number of participants required to approve transactions. This customization ensures that asset management is adapted to various operational requirements.

Resilience to Cyber Threats: Decentralizing key storage and employing a distributed approach to key generation and transaction authorization make MPC wallets robust against cyber threats, reducing the risk of centralized attacks.

Challenges of MPC Wallets

Complexity: The intricate technology behind MPC wallets can be challenging to implement and understand, potentially deterring adoption. However, advancements in user interface and experience design aim to simplify their use.

Interoperability Concerns: Integrating MPC wallets with existing blockchain infrastructures can be difficult. The blockchain community is working on standards and protocols to improve interoperability, but it remains an area needing further development.

Potential Latency Issues: The collaborative nature of MPC wallets can introduce delays in transaction authorization, particularly in high-frequency trading environments. Research is focused on optimizing these processes to reduce latency.

Future of MPC Wallets

As digital assets continue to gain prominence, MPC wallets are set to play a pivotal role in ensuring their secure management. Future advancements in MPC technology aim to enhance efficiency, user-friendliness, and interoperability, driving wider adoption. Despite challenges, the benefits of MPC wallets—enhanced security, operational flexibility, and resilience—make them invaluable in the digital finance landscape.

Conclusion

Multi-party computation (MPC) wallets are revolutionizing the management and security of digital assets. By leveraging advanced cryptography and decentralizing key management, they provide robust security and privacy for users. As the technology evolves, MPC wallets will become integral to the secure and efficient management of digital assets, shaping the future of blockchain and digital finance.